| Measure | Ingredient |
|---|---|
| 1 pounds | Mixed beans for soup, USE ANY COMBINATION OF: kidney, pea, black, yellow eye, etc. |
| 1 large | Onion |
| 1 can | (28 oz.) tomatoes, cut OR |
| 1 can | (lg.) tomato puree |
| 1 | Clove garlic |
| ½ cup | Chopped celery |
| 2 | Carrots, chopped |
| 1 teaspoon | Chili powder |
| Salt and pepper |
Wash beans thoroughly, cover with water and soak overnight in a large covered kettle. Next day, drain and add 2 quarts water, 2 cups diced smoked sausage or 1 large ham bone. Cover and simmer 2 to 3 hours, then add: onion, tomatoes or puree, garlic, celery and carrots. Add chili powder, salt and pepper. Simmer 45 more minutes. Serve with cornbread. The flavor improves with age.
